Purchase of Research and Advisory subscription to Gartner. This subscription will provide in depth research, analysis and advisory services for insights into IT Key Metrics, IT Budget, Enterprise Architecture, IT Infrastructure & Operations, Program & Portfolio Management, Sourcing and Applications. The FBI will need value in and look for subscriptions to offer these services: Accessing independent, objective research that provides analysis of vendor offerings, technologies and business processes. Receiving knowledge and insight to questions and initiatives with speed and accuracy. Working with resources that will provide guidance to speed up the decision cycle while mitigating the risks. Speaking directly to analysts to cut through the complexity of information overload. Accessing a decision support system that is recognized worldwide as neutral and unaligned to any vendor bias. Accessing a network CIO’s and leaders of IT organizations to gain insight of best practices in other industries.
